Tartalomjegyzék[Elrejt][Előadás]
A szoftverek felemésztik a világot, és minden CIO/CTO digitális átalakulásra vágyik.
A vállalatok belső eszközöket vagy testreszabott szoftvereket fognak használni, amelyek 120 milliárd dollárba kerülnek 2020-ban, és ez a szám tovább fog emelkedni, ahogy egyre több adatot gyűjtünk, és a cégek versenyképesebbé válnak.
2020 szörnyű év volt az egyének és számos vállalat számára szerte a világon.
A 2020-as és 2021-es események minden bizonnyal arra késztették a vállalatokat, hogy belsőleg keressenek válaszokat. A belső szerszámgyártók jelentős szerepet játszhatnak abban, hogy segítsenek a vállalatnak a kiadások csökkentésében, miközben fokozzák a termelést.
Ahogy a világjárvány elérte a világot, és elkezdődött az új normális korszak, amely digitális igényekhez vezet, nagy valószínűséggel belső eszközökkel tölti az idejét a vállalkozásában.
A belső eszközök olyan szoftverek, amelyeket házon belül állítanak elő, vagy külsőleg egy megoldástervező tervezett, hogy javítsák a napi vállalati folyamatokat, versenyképesek maradjanak, és növeljék az üzleti értéket.
A munka hatékonyabb elvégzése érdekében ebben a cikkben megvitatjuk, mik a belső eszközök, miért kell ezeket felépíteni, valamint a belső eszközök előállításának keretrendszerét. Szóval, merüljünk el benne.
Mik azok a belső eszközök?
A belső eszközök olyan szoftverek, amelyeket egy cégen belül belső célokra hoztak létre és használnak.
Az adatbázis grafikus felhasználói felületétől az alkalmazotti wikikig terjednek, és jól illeszkednek a szervezet működéséhez.
A vállalkozások belső alkalmazásokat, más néven belső eszközöket vagy háttéralkalmazásokat fejlesztenek, hogy minden csapatnak biztosítsák a vállalkozás működéséhez szükséges eszközöket, a statikus irányítópultoktól a heti rutinokig.
A belső eszközök lehetővé teszik a csapatok számára, hogy a nekik tetsző módon működjenek.
A vállalatok belső eszközöket, például testreszabott technikai eszközöket, platformokat és adattárakat tervezhetnek a csapat termelékenységének növelése érdekében, vagy CRUD (Létrehozás, Olvasás, Frissítés és Törlés) felületeket, hogy segítsék az ügyfélszolgálatot az ügyfélszolgálati problémák megoldásában.
A vállalkozások gyakran jelentős áramlásokat használnak az ismétlődő üzleti műveletek automatizálására, például a jóváhagyási ciklus automatizálására.
Ezek a termékek nagymértékben testreszabottak a vállalat igényeihez, és akkor jönnek létre, amikor nem áll rendelkezésre költséghatékony kész opció. Az eszközök tervezett végfelhasználója azt is megszabja, hogyan és hol készülnek ezek az eszközök.
Miért építsünk belső eszközöket?
A vállalatok ugyanazon okokból állítanak elő belső termékeket, mint bármely más szoftvert.
A legtöbben azért lettünk mérnökök, mert a technológiát akartuk használni a problémák felfedezésére és megoldására. Előfordulhat, hogy egy termék a fejlesztés során soha nem látott szintre nőhet, és végül frissítenie kell és fenn kell tartania, hogy megfeleljen az új és fejlődő követelményeknek.
Ha úgy találja, hogy több időt tölt rezsiköltségekkel, mint a munkájával, akkor, ha megtalálja a módját ennek a rezsinek a csökkentésére, az életminőségét javíthatja.
Ez azt jelenti, hogy minden felmerülő problémához vagy feladathoz létre kell hoznia egy eszközt?
Nem, nem mindig. Ha azonban az érték meghaladja a munka mértékét, akkor legalább érdemes megvizsgálni.
Keretrendszerek belső eszközök felépítéséhez
Az ilyen típusú keret használatának fő előnye, hogy időt takarít meg. Ezek a keretrendszerek lehetővé teszik számunkra, hogy kapcsolódjunk adatbázisainkhoz, egyszerű CRUD (Create, Read, Update és Delete) tevékenységeket építsünk fel, és mindezt a funkcionalitást egy könnyen használható felhasználói felületen szervezzük meg.
Ennek eredményeként a legtöbb ilyen keretrendszer rendelkezik fogd és vidd összetevőkkel. Nézzünk meg néhány népszerű keretrendszert a belső eszközök létrehozásához.
1. belső
Az Internal a leghatékonyabb módja a belső eszközök létrehozásának és kezelésének kód vagy SQL használata nélkül. Az Internal egy kód nélküli alkalmazáskészítő, amely lehetővé teszi számunkra, hogy rövid időn belül erős belső eszközöket hozzunk létre.
Ez egy fantasztikus keretrendszer, mivel lehetővé teszi számunkra, hogy ne csak egy adatbázishoz kapcsolódjunk, hanem táblázatokkal, API-kkal és más programokkal, például a Hubspottal, a Stripe-al és a Salesforce-szal is kapcsolódjunk.
Ez az alkalmazáskészítő tartalmazza az egyik legátfogóbb dokumentációs részt, amely elvezeti Önt a keretrendszer alapjaitól az ambiciózusabb projektek létrehozásáig.
Beszerezhet egy tartalmas kezdőcsomagot, amely több mint elegendő, ha bármilyen belső eszköz fejlesztését el akarja indítani.
Az Internal robusztus fejlesztői eszközöket biztosít az alkalmazások kóddal történő bővítéséhez és saját újrafelhasználható funkciók létrehozásához REST, GraphQL, SOAP vagy SQL lekérdezéseken keresztül. Lehetővé teszi számos környezet (pl. Staging) hozzáadását a fejlesztési folyamathoz.
Az Internal ezenkívül támogatja az alapszintű hitelesítést, az OAuth-ot, és még a személyre szabott hitelesítési folyamatokat is, amelyek az Ön vállalatára vonatkoznak.
Főbb jellemzők
- Több adatforrás is használható
- A felhasználói felület egyszerűen használható
- Rendszeresen új kiadások
Árazás
Az Internal a Starter, Essential, Growth és Enterprise részeket 0, 25 és 50 dollárért kínálja.
Az Internal használatát azonnal elkezdheti a kezdő csomaggal, amely végtelen számú teret, az összes építési összetevőt, legfeljebb három fő adatforrást és még sok más szolgáltatást tartalmaz.
2. Appsmith
Az Appsmith egyszerűvé teszi adminisztrációs panelek, egyszerű CRUD-alkalmazások és folyamatok létrehozását.
Az Appsmithben az a legjobb, hogy egy nyílt forráskódú projekt forráskóddal, amely elérhető a GitHubon.
Dinamikus alkalmazások és kifinomult munkafolyamatok létrehozásához használhatja előre elkészített felhasználói felület widgetjeinket, és összekapcsolhatja őket API-jával és adatbázisaival. Mi még jobb?
A kívánt technológiát használhatja ezen alkalmazások telepítéséhez. És a hosting ingyenes.
Ez azt is jelenti, hogy ez egy ingyenes keretrendszer. A Docker segítségével önállóan tárolhatja alkalmazásait, és használhatja a felhőszolgáltatásukat. A JavaScript-alapú vizuális fejlesztői platformjuk segítségével tízszer gyorsabban készíthet CRUD alkalmazásokat, irányítópultokat, felügyeleti paneleket és még sok mást.
Főbb jellemzők
- Könnyű telepítés
- Az ingyenes felhő hosting szerver
- Az alkatrészek húzhatók és ejthetők
- Elérhetők adatbázis-összekötők a DynamoDB, MongoDB, PostgreSQL és mások számára.
Árazás
Az Appsmith három kiadást kínál: Community, Commercial és Enterprise.
A közösségi kiadás örökre ingyenesen elérhető, és magában foglalja az önálló üzemeltetést, korlátlan alkalmazásokat, korlátlan számú felhasználót, korlátlan adatforrást, közösségi támogatást és még sok mást.
2021 végén vagy 2022 elején bevezetik a kereskedelmi és az Enterprise kiadások árait.
3. Átállít
Hatékony és jól megtervezett felületeket szeretne létrehozni anélkül, hogy a felhasználói felületi könyvtárak bonyolultságával kellene foglalkoznia?
A Retool már a dobozból kivett erős építőkockák teljes készletével érkezik, mint például táblázatok, listák, diagramok, űrlapok, varázslók, térképek és így tovább.
Lehetővé teszi, hogy szinte bármilyen adatbázishoz vagy szolgáltatáshoz csatlakozzon, amely rendelkezik REST, GraphQL vagy gRPC API-val. A Retool lehetővé teszi az összes adatforrás kezelését egyetlen felületen.
Ön birtokolja adatait, mint a legtöbb ilyen keretrendszer esetében.
Ez a keretrendszer csupán csatlakozik az adatbázishoz vagy az API-hoz, és lekérdezéseket futtat az egyszerű (és nem olyan alapvető) CRUD-tevékenységek kezeléséhez és létrehozásához.
Mivel a Retool rendkívül személyre szabható, soha nem korlátozódhat arra, hogy mi áll rendelkezésre a dobozból. Ha tud valamit JavaScriptben és API-ban írni, akkor létrehozhatja a Retool segítségével.
Főbb jellemzők
- Készítsen saját adatbázis-lekérdezéseket
- Csatlakozzon bármilyen adatbázishoz vagy API-hoz
- Több mint 58 komponens használható
Árazás
A Retool ingyenes, csapat, üzleti és vállalati megoldásokat kínál 0, 10 és 50 dolláros áron.
Felhő- és sajátfelhő-lehetőségeket is kínál.
Kezdheti azonnal az ingyenes csomaggal, amely lehetővé teszi végtelen számú alkalmazás létrehozását, alkalmazások fejlesztését bármely adatbázis vagy API tetején, lekérdezések írását, terjesztését és újrafelhasználását, és még sok mást.
4. ToolJet
A ToolJet egy nyílt forráskódú, alacsony kódú platform, amely lehetővé teszi számunkra, hogy belső eszközöket hozzunk létre anélkül, hogy bármilyen technikai tudásra lenne szükségünk.
Adatgyűjtéshez és tevékenységek végrehajtásához csatlakozhat adatbázisokhoz (PostgreSQL, MySQL, Cloud Firestore, Redis és még sok más), szolgáltatásokhoz vagy egyéni API-khoz (REST API-k, OpenAPI-szabványok importálása és OAuth2 használatával történő hitelesítés).
Ez a keretrendszer egy UI-készítőt kínál fogd és vidd képességekkel, előre beállított widgetekkel és mobil elrendezésekkel. Több mint 20 UI összetevőt tartalmaz, amelyeket azonnal használhat.
A ToolJet villás, kiterjeszthető, és a fejlesztők használhatják. A szerkesztőben a JS kód gyakorlatilag mindenhol használható. A ToolJet kódjavaslatok menüje segít a dinamikus változók beírás közbeni kódjában való szerepeltetésében.
Az állapotellenőrző eszköz lehetővé teszi a lekérdezések és összetevők aktuális állapotának vizsgálatát.
Főbb jellemzők
- A szerepkörök és engedélyek konfigurálása egyszerű
- Verziókezelés tartalmazza
- Bármilyen VPC-n tárolható (virtuális privát felhő)
- Számos adatforrás-alternatíva létezik
Árazás
A ToolJet 0, 5 és 15 dollárt számít fel a Basic, Startup, Business és Enterprise csomagokért.
Be kell ütemeznie egy bemutatót az Enterprise számára. Kezdheti azonnal az alapcsomaggal, de rendkívül korlátozott funkciókkal rendelkezik, például legfeljebb két alkalmazás és csak két felhasználó telepítésére képes.
A kezdő csomag azonban korlátlan alkalmazássegélyt, e-mailes súgót és még sok mást tartalmaz.
5. Jet Admin
A Jet Admin egy másik belső eszközkészítő, amellyel percek alatt készíthet vállalati alkalmazásokat. A Jet Admin használatának megkezdéséhez nincs szükség kódolási készségekre.
A kezdéshez egyszerűen szüksége van egy adatforrásra, majd elkezdheti az összetevők húzásával a fejlesztést.
Készíthet saját összetevőket HTML/CSS, Javascript, React, Angular vagy Vue használatával.
Ha Ön fejlesztő, használhatja a Jet Admin platform kiterjedt fejlesztői eszközeit. Egyéni SQL vagy HTTP lekérdezések használhatók egyéni műveletek, táblák, űrlapok és egyéb szolgáltatások fejlesztésére.
A Jet Admin egy olyan technológia, amely lehetővé teszi bármely iparág bármely szervezetének, hogy gyorsan létrehozzon belső eszközöket vagy portálokat. Előre elkészített sablonokat is használhat különféle felületekkel, adatbáziskészletekkel, műveletekkel és egyéb szolgáltatásokkal.
Csatlakoztassa adatait, és kezdje el az alkalmazás felhasználói felületének személyre szabását.
Főbb jellemzők
- Csatlakozás adatbázisokhoz és API-khoz
- 50+ UI összetevőt használhat
- Fejlesztői eszközök biztosítottak
Árazás
A Jet Admin ingyenes, Starter, Pro és Enterprise csomagot kínál 24 dollárért, illetve 48 dollárért. Meg kell ütemeznie egy értekezletet az Enterprise csomaghoz.
Lehet, hogy azonnal elkezdheti az ingyenes csomagot, amely több mint 30 építési blokkot/összetevőt, bármilyen adatbázishoz való csatlakozást, lekérdezéskészítőt és még sok mást tartalmaz.
A legjobb dolog az, hogy 14 napos ingyenes próbaverziót is kaphat a Starter és Pro csomagokhoz.
6. budibase
A Budibase a legnagyobb fejlesztési tapasztalatot ötvözi a sebességre, a hatékonyságra és a felhasználói élményre való megszállott figyelemmel, hogy mindent biztosítson, ami a belső eszközök létrehozásához szükséges.
A Budibase egy nyílt forráskódú és alacsony kódú platform, amely kiemelkedik sebességével és megbízhatóságával, beleértve mindazt, ami a belső megoldások fejlesztéséhez szükséges.
A Budibase lehetővé teszi, hogy csatlakozzon egy külső adatbázishoz, adatokat nyerjen ki egy Rest API-ból, importáljon CSV-t, vagy hozzon létre új adatbázist a semmiből a Budibase beépített adatbázisával.
Lenyűgöző eszközöket készíthet, amelyek minden platformon működnek, beleértve a mobilt, az asztali számítógépet és a táblagépet is. A Budibase segítségével egyszerűen és gyorsan hozhat létre nyilvános és privát alkalmazásokat, vagy mindkettőt.
A Docker és a Docker Compose segítségével telepítheti saját infrastruktúráját a Budibase segítségével.
Főbb jellemzők
- Nyílt forráskódú és ingyenes
- Számos forrásból tölthet be adatokat
- Előre összeszerelt alkatrészeket kínál
Árazás
A Budibase felhő (béta) csomagot kínál, amelyet a Budibase üzemeltet, és örökre ingyenesen elérhető. A Cloud (béta) négy alkalmazást, végtelen számú felhasználót, alkalmazásonként 1000 belső rekordot és még sok mást biztosít.
A második lehetőség a nyílt forráskódú, amely saját üzemeltetésű és szintén állandóan ingyenes. Korlátlan számú rekordot, alkalmazást, felhasználót és még sok mást biztosít.
A végső terv az Enterprise, és az árat értékesítés útján kell megszerezni.
7. AppSheet
Az alkalmazások fejlesztése a kód megtanulásának követelménye nélkül rengeteg új lehetőséget kínál. Ez a Google célja AppSheet platform.
Kód nélküli alkalmazásfejlesztés lehet a következő trend, amely átalakítja a digitális termékek és vállalkozások világát. A csapatban bárki létrehozhat alkalmazásokat és automatizálhatja az eljárásokat.
Emellett többplatformos alkalmazásokat is tervezhet és publikálhat valós időben.
Az AppSheet elsődleges célja egy olyan környezet létrehozása volt, amelyben bárki könnyen tud mobilalkalmazások tervezése. Mivel a fejlesztők alkalmazása vagy kiszervezése költséges lehet, mindenki finanszírozhatja saját alkalmazásait így.
Ez is sok időt és erőforrást igényelhet. Az eszköz számos szolgáltatáshoz kapcsolódik, amelyek közül a legfontosabb a Google Cloud, a vezető kereső.
Más szolgáltatások, például a Google Táblázatok és a Google Űrlapok, valamint az Office 365 és a Salesforce szintén elérhetők.
Főbb jellemzők
- Információszerzés különféle adatforrásokból
- Képességek a gépi tanulás
- A folyamatok automatizálása
- Alkalmazások integrációja a még több funkcionalitás érdekében
Árazás
Az AppSheet 5 USD/felhasználó/hó, illetve 10 USD/felhasználó/hónap díjat számít fel a Starter és Core előfizetéseiért.
Ezenkívül Enterprise Regular és Enterprise Plus szolgáltatást is kínál. Az alapcsomaggal azonnal megkezdheti a táblagépes alkalmazások, galériák, diagramok és irányítópultok közzétételét.
Többek között háttérszinkronizálást is használhat, és offline is futtathat programokat.
Következtetés
A belső eszközök kiépítése kiválóan alkalmas arra, hogy csapatait felhatalmazza anélkül, hogy a fejlesztőkkel vagy az elemzőcsapatokkal együtt kellene kódolással és egyéb, ide-oda megterhelő fáradságokkal felruháznia.
Számos alacsony kódú és kód nélküli platform áll rendelkezésre, amelyek időt takarítanak meg az alapvető alkalmazások létrehozásával, és segítik a csapatokat abban, hogy vállalata egyéb nagy értékű tevékenységeire koncentráljanak.
A fenti keretrendszerek mindegyikének megvan a maga sajátossága és egyénisége. A legjobb az egészben, hogy némelyik nyílt forráskódú és ingyenes.
Próbáljon ki néhányat közülük, és válassza ki az Ön számára legmegfelelőbb lehetőséget.
Hagy egy Válaszol